Newcastle Arms Hotel
10/10 Excellent
"We stayed a week & had our dog with us, were made most welcome by the owner & staff. The main dining room was excellent and newly refurbished. Our room was cleaned an linen changed several times during our stay. Breakfast was excellent and great value the service was excellent and even the dog got her sausage. There were several lovely walks for the dog within a short distance & all locals were very friendly. Lost of historic places to visit not to far to travel. Lindisfarne / Holy island. Banborough Castle & Seahouses. The only slightly down was that our room was nest to the road and at this time of year a lot of large grain Lorries are passing through. Also we had a few more stairs as we were at the top. Never the less we really enjoyed our stay at The Newcastle Arms and would stay again when in the area."

The Joiners Arms
10/10 Excellent
"A wonderful stay in this beautiful location. Rooms spotlessly clean and comfortable, friendly and efficient staff throughout. We had a warm welcome and a simple check in, our room was ready on time and it was a great, characterful space. Wonderful Temple Spa toiletries to try, soft and comfortable mattress for a great, peaceful night's sleep. We were in a room next to the pub, did not hear any noise at all, with parking right outside. Breakfast was excellent and plentiful, lots of hot and cold options to suit all requirements, served up again by a friendly and efficient team. We ate in the pub, the fish and chips are out of this world, but on this visit we tried the seafood platter, which was excellent. Lots of different options, the food coming from the kitchen all looked wonderful and the place was very busy - I would recommend booking a table if you are planning to eat here, or you may be disappointed! All in all, 10 out of 10 and we will be back just as soon as we are able, bringing our pooch with us, as the place and the people here welcome dogs warmly. Thank you for a wonderful stay!"
